Founded in 1978 by Roberto Romero Pineda, this
law firm is one of the most reputed in El Salvador
and Central America.
With a full range of capabilities in Banking and Finance,
Corporate, Intelectual Property Law and Litigations,
RomeroPineda&Associatesprovidescounseling to the
world’s leading corporations and financial institutions,
as well as regional and domestic enterprises. 60%
of their clients are foreign multinationals. They also
advise governments and international organizations.
They are committed to providing insightful and high
value service to all their clients.
RP&A is concerned with offering the best solutions
and legal attention through the best lawyers in the
country. Widely known for defending intelectual
property, some of their most famous cases were
internationally followed; such as the recognition of
Pisco as a Peruvian drink; the defense of McDonald’s
brand in El Salvador and the rights of the Brazilian
football player Pele. Moreover, they were present
during the CAFTA negotiation (Central American
Free Trade Association) treaty, making RP&A the
specialist in this area.
